Custom Aluminum Fabrication: Precision Solutions for Commercial Architecture
Custom aluminum fabrication plays a vital role in modern commercial construction, allowing architects and builders to bring unique designs to life while maintaining structural integrity and long-term performance. As projects become more complex and design expectations continue to rise, standard, off-the-shelf products often fall short. Custom fabrication provides the flexibility needed to meet exact specifications, ensuring that every component fits seamlessly within the overall design.
Sharchs Corporation specializes in custom aluminum fabrication for architectural shade systems and structural elements. With a strong commitment to American-made materials, expert engineering, and detailed craftsmanship, Sharchs delivers solutions that combine durability, performance, and design precision.
What Is Custom Aluminum Fabrication
Custom aluminum fabrication involves designing and manufacturing aluminum components tailored to the specific needs of a project. Unlike pre-manufactured products, these solutions are created from the ground up to meet precise measurements, structural requirements, and aesthetic goals.
In commercial construction, custom fabrication is often used for elements such as sunshades, canopy systems, louvers, equipment screens, and trellis structures. Each of these components must integrate seamlessly into the building while meeting performance standards related to airflow, shading, and durability.
Sharchs takes a collaborative approach to custom aluminum fabrication, working closely with architects, contractors, and designers to ensure that every detail aligns with the project’s vision.

The Advantages of Aluminum in Custom Fabrication
Aluminum is one of the most versatile materials used in modern construction. Its lightweight nature, combined with exceptional strength, makes it ideal for a wide range of applications. Unlike heavier materials, aluminum reduces structural load while still providing the support needed for complex designs.
Sharchs uses high-quality American aluminum to ensure consistency and long-term reliability. This material is naturally resistant to corrosion, which means it can withstand harsh weather conditions without rusting or deteriorating. As a result, custom aluminum fabrication offers a long-lasting solution that requires minimal maintenance.
In addition to durability, aluminum provides significant design flexibility. It can be shaped, cut, and finished in a variety of ways, allowing for creative and innovative architectural solutions that would be difficult to achieve with other materials.
Engineering and Design Expertise
One of the most important aspects of custom aluminum fabrication is the engineering behind it. Each component must be designed to meet specific structural requirements, including load-bearing capacity, wind resistance, and integration with other building elements.
Sharchs Corporation brings extensive engineering expertise to every project, ensuring that each fabricated piece performs as expected in real-world conditions. Their team provides design assistance and technical guidance throughout the process, helping clients navigate complex requirements and achieve the best possible outcome.
This level of support is especially valuable for architects and contractors who need reliable solutions that meet both aesthetic and functional goals.
Seamless Architectural Integration
Custom aluminum fabrication allows for seamless integration with a building’s design, ensuring that each element enhances the overall structure rather than appearing as an afterthought. Whether it’s a sunshade system, canopy, or equipment screen, every component must align with the architectural vision.
Sharchs works closely with project teams to ensure that all fabricated elements fit perfectly within the design. This includes matching finishes, coordinating dimensions, and ensuring compatibility with other materials and systems.
The result is a cohesive and polished final product that elevates the building’s appearance while delivering the required performance.
Applications of Custom Aluminum Fabrication
Custom aluminum fabrication is used across a wide range of commercial applications, making it an essential service for modern construction projects. From shading systems that reduce heat gain to structural elements that define outdoor spaces, fabricated aluminum components play a key role in building performance.
Sharchs provides custom solutions for sunshades, canopy systems, louvers, trellis systems, pergolas, and equipment screens. Each project is approached with a focus on precision and quality, ensuring that the final product meets the highest standards.
This versatility allows Sharchs to support a variety of industries, including healthcare, education, corporate, and hospitality sectors.
Efficiency, Speed, and Reliability
In commercial construction, time is a critical factor. Delays can impact budgets and project timelines, making it essential to work with a partner who can deliver efficiently. Sharchs Corporation is known for its fast turnaround times, with most projects completed within six to eight weeks.
Despite this speed, quality is never compromised. Each component is carefully engineered and fabricated to ensure reliable performance and long-term durability. This combination of efficiency and precision makes Sharchs a trusted partner for custom aluminum fabrication.
Why Choose Sharchs for Custom Aluminum Fabrication
Sharchs Corporation stands out as a leader in custom aluminum fabrication thanks to its commitment to quality, innovation, and customer satisfaction. With years of experience and a proven track record, the company has successfully delivered solutions for a wide range of commercial projects.
By choosing Sharchs, you are partnering with a team that values communication, attention to detail, and superior craftsmanship. Their ability to combine engineering expertise with creative design ensures that every project is completed to the highest standards.
Contact Sharchs for Custom Aluminum Fabrication
If you are planning a commercial project and need precise, high-quality aluminum components, custom aluminum fabrication is the solution. Sharchs Corporation provides expert design, engineering, and manufacturing services to bring your vision to life.
Contact Sharchs today to request a quote and learn more about how custom aluminum fabrication can enhance your building.
